Analytical Representation of the Thermodynamic Properties of Combustion Gases 670930

This paper deals with mathematical equations for compressibility factor, enthalpy, and entropy of real combustion gases. These equations are approximated representations of the thermodynamic properties of burned gases, including low and high temperature behavior and hence the effects of molecular forces and dissociation. A suitable system in FORTRAN based on the equations, is programmed to resemble a series of charts for burned mixtures so that the same variety of data can be obtained much faster than by manual calculation.
